What we study

Research activities

BCI is involved in several research activities, including:

  • Study · KAPs

    Small-area analysis on the effect of sociocultural factors on knowledge, attitudes and practices (KAPs) toward early detection of breast cancer among women who have received breast cancer education in Ghana

  • Study · Rural Ghana

    Evaluation of the impact of a breast cancer awareness program in rural Ghana: a cross-sectional survey

Published · International Journal of Cancer

A study published in the International Journal of Cancer evaluating the impact of a breast cancer awareness program in Ghana indicated that progress has been made in recent years in improving knowledge, attitudes and practices towards breast cancer among women exposed to BCI programs.

BCI continues to explore ways to enhance service delivery, improve health outcomes and increase timely access to quality healthcare in Ghana.

Research collaborators

Breast Care International has conducted research with international organizations including:

  • Agency or institute:NCI/NIHNational Cancer Institute
  • Agency or institute:IARCInternational Agency for Research on Cancer
  • Agency or institute:IBCNInternational Breast Cancer and Nutrition
  • Agency or institute:AORTICAfrican Organisation for Research and Training in Cancer
  • University:UC Davis
  • University:Columbia University
  • University:Loma Linda University
  • University:Purdue University
  • University:University of Pennsylvania
  • University:University of Washington, Seattle
